Accessing the Map View

Basemaps and layers are available in the iOS App right from the map view. To get to the map view:

  1. Select the app that you are going to work with from the apps list.

  2. If you do not see the map view, select the Map View option on the lower-left corner of the screen.

Basemaps

Once you click the basemaps and layers button, the available options will be displayed at the bottom of the screen. From here you can select between the different basemaps, just by tapping on the one you want to use.

Included Basemaps

Fulcrum provides a range of included basemap options depending on the map engine in use:

  • Esri Basemaps – Streets, Satellite, Hybrid (satellite + labels), and Terrain

  • Google Basemaps(via Esri Map Engine) – Google Streets, Google Satellite, Google Hybrid, and Google Terrain

Tip: When using Esri Maps, you’ll now see both Esri and Google basemap options available in the same list.

Downloading Layers for Offline Use

Both MBTiles Layers and ArcGIS Feature Service Layers can be used offline.

  • To download an MBTiles layer, click the Download button under the layer’s title and description.

  • To download a Feature Service Layer, select Make Available Offline under the layer’s title and description.

We recommend downloading your layers in advance while connected to WiFi or strong cellular service. Once downloaded, you’ll see a green message confirming the layer is Available offline.
